Kid was playing coy with the staff and did not commit when he could have. Kid goes up to Canton, Ohio and tests so poorly for a safety that he made Diamante Howard look like a great athlete. And not just the 40... vertical jump, shuttle, size/weight, all well below average for a safety (only his powerball numbers, which were about average, are ok). Now it looks like a few of the bigger schools (including Miami), have backed off. People who have seen him live or reviewed his highlight tape think he is a better athlete than he tests. Others believe five minutes of highlights (taken from a complete season) are not enough to rebut numbers so catastrophically below average. His only hope for a committable UM offer now is some combination of a great showing at Paradise and things going poorly with our DB recruiting.
